.docs-wrapper[data-astro-cid-mw7aashj]{display:flex;min-height:100vh}.docs-sidebar[data-astro-cid-mw7aashj]{position:sticky;top:0;width:17rem;min-width:17rem;height:100vh;overflow-y:auto;background:var(--card);border-right:1px solid var(--border);padding:1.5rem 1rem;display:flex;flex-direction:column;gap:1.25rem;z-index:100}.sidebar-header[data-astro-cid-mw7aashj]{display:flex;align-items:center;justify-content:space-between}.sidebar-logo[data-astro-cid-mw7aashj]{font-size:.8125rem;color:var(--fg);text-decoration:none}.sidebar-logo[data-astro-cid-mw7aashj]:hover{color:var(--green)}.sidebar-header-actions[data-astro-cid-mw7aashj]{display:flex;align-items:center;gap:.5rem}.home-link[data-astro-cid-mw7aashj]{display:flex;align-items:center;padding:.25rem .4rem;border:1px solid var(--border);border-radius:var(--radius);color:var(--muted-fg);text-decoration:none;transition:color .15s,border-color .15s}.home-link[data-astro-cid-mw7aashj]:hover{color:var(--green);border-color:var(--green)}.theme-toggle[data-astro-cid-mw7aashj]{display:flex;align-items:center;padding:.25rem .4rem;border:1px solid var(--border);border-radius:var(--radius);color:var(--muted-fg);background:transparent;cursor:pointer;transition:color .15s,border-color .15s}.theme-toggle[data-astro-cid-mw7aashj]:hover{color:var(--green);border-color:var(--green)}.lang-toggle[data-astro-cid-mw7aashj]{font-size:.75rem;padding:.2rem .5rem;border:1px solid var(--border);border-radius:var(--radius);color:var(--muted-fg);text-decoration:none}.lang-toggle[data-astro-cid-mw7aashj]:hover{color:var(--green);border-color:var(--green)}.search-container[data-astro-cid-mw7aashj]{margin-bottom:1.5rem;max-width:28rem}.search-fallback[data-astro-cid-mw7aashj]{width:100%;padding:.5rem .875rem;font-size:.8125rem;font-family:JetBrains Mono,monospace;background:var(--card);border:1px solid var(--border);border-radius:var(--radius);color:var(--muted-fg);outline:none}.search-container[data-astro-cid-mw7aashj] .pagefind-ui{--pagefind-ui-scale: .85;--pagefind-ui-primary: var(--green);--pagefind-ui-text: var(--fg);--pagefind-ui-background: var(--card);--pagefind-ui-border: var(--border);--pagefind-ui-tag: var(--muted);--pagefind-ui-border-width: 1px;--pagefind-ui-border-radius: var(--radius);--pagefind-ui-font: "Space Grotesk", sans-serif}.search-container[data-astro-cid-mw7aashj] .pagefind-ui__search-input{background:var(--card)!important;color:var(--fg)!important;border-color:var(--border)!important;font-family:JetBrains Mono,monospace!important;font-size:.8125rem!important}.search-container[data-astro-cid-mw7aashj] .pagefind-ui__search-input:focus{border-color:var(--green)!important;outline:none!important;box-shadow:none!important}.search-container[data-astro-cid-mw7aashj] .pagefind-ui__result-link{color:var(--cyan)!important}.search-container[data-astro-cid-mw7aashj] .pagefind-ui__result-link:hover{color:var(--green)!important}.search-container[data-astro-cid-mw7aashj] .pagefind-ui__result-excerpt{color:var(--muted-fg)!important}.search-container[data-astro-cid-mw7aashj] .pagefind-ui__message{color:var(--dim)!important;font-family:JetBrains Mono,monospace!important}.sidebar-nav[data-astro-cid-mw7aashj]{display:flex;flex-direction:column;gap:1.25rem}.nav-section-title[data-astro-cid-mw7aashj]{font-size:.6875rem;font-weight:600;text-transform:uppercase;letter-spacing:.08em;color:var(--muted-fg);margin-bottom:.4rem}.nav-section[data-astro-cid-mw7aashj] ul[data-astro-cid-mw7aashj]{list-style:none;display:flex;flex-direction:column;gap:.125rem}.nav-link[data-astro-cid-mw7aashj]{display:block;font-size:.8125rem;padding:.25rem .625rem;border-radius:var(--radius);color:var(--fg);text-decoration:none;transition:background .15s,color .15s;border-left:2px solid transparent}.nav-link[data-astro-cid-mw7aashj]:hover{background:var(--muted);color:var(--green)}.nav-link[data-astro-cid-mw7aashj].active{color:var(--green);background:var(--muted);border-left-color:var(--green);font-weight:500}.sidebar-toggle[data-astro-cid-mw7aashj]{display:none;position:fixed;top:.625rem;left:.625rem;z-index:200;background:var(--card);border:1px solid var(--border);border-radius:var(--radius);padding:.5rem;color:var(--fg);cursor:pointer}.docs-main[data-astro-cid-mw7aashj]{flex:1;min-width:0;max-width:52rem;padding:2.5rem 3rem 4rem}.breadcrumbs[data-astro-cid-mw7aashj]{font-size:.75rem;color:var(--muted-fg);margin-bottom:2rem}.breadcrumbs[data-astro-cid-mw7aashj] a[data-astro-cid-mw7aashj]{color:var(--muted-fg);text-decoration:none}.breadcrumbs[data-astro-cid-mw7aashj] a[data-astro-cid-mw7aashj]:hover{color:var(--green)}.breadcrumb-sep[data-astro-cid-mw7aashj]{margin:0 .4rem;color:var(--border)}.docs-content[data-astro-cid-mw7aashj]{font-size:.9375rem;line-height:1.8;color:var(--fg)}.docs-content[data-astro-cid-mw7aashj] h1{font-size:1.75rem;font-weight:700;margin-bottom:.75rem;line-height:1.3}.docs-content[data-astro-cid-mw7aashj] .page-intro{font-size:1rem;color:var(--muted-fg);margin-bottom:2.5rem;line-height:1.7}.docs-content[data-astro-cid-mw7aashj] h2{display:flex;align-items:center;gap:.75rem;font-size:1.25rem;font-weight:600;margin-top:3rem;margin-bottom:1.25rem;line-height:1.4}.docs-content[data-astro-cid-mw7aashj] h2:before{content:"◇";font-family:JetBrains Mono,monospace;font-size:.75rem;color:var(--green)}.docs-content[data-astro-cid-mw7aashj] h2:after{content:"";flex:1;height:1px;background:var(--border)}.docs-content[data-astro-cid-mw7aashj] h3{font-size:1rem;font-weight:600;margin-top:2rem;margin-bottom:.75rem;padding-left:.75rem;border-left:3px solid var(--green)}.docs-content[data-astro-cid-mw7aashj] p{margin-bottom:1rem}.docs-content[data-astro-cid-mw7aashj] ul{list-style:none;margin-bottom:1.25rem;padding-left:0}.docs-content[data-astro-cid-mw7aashj] ul li{position:relative;padding-left:1.25rem;margin-bottom:.35rem}.docs-content[data-astro-cid-mw7aashj] ul li:before{content:">";position:absolute;left:0;font-family:JetBrains Mono,monospace;font-size:.8125rem;color:var(--green);font-weight:700}.docs-content[data-astro-cid-mw7aashj] ol{padding-left:1.5rem;margin-bottom:1.25rem}.docs-content[data-astro-cid-mw7aashj] ol li{margin-bottom:.5rem;padding-left:.25rem}.docs-content[data-astro-cid-mw7aashj] ol li::marker{color:var(--green);font-family:JetBrains Mono,monospace;font-weight:700}.docs-content[data-astro-cid-mw7aashj] a{color:var(--cyan);text-decoration:none;transition:color .15s}.docs-content[data-astro-cid-mw7aashj] a:hover{color:var(--green)}.docs-content[data-astro-cid-mw7aashj] code{font-family:JetBrains Mono,monospace;font-size:.8125rem;background:var(--card);padding:.15rem .4rem;border-radius:var(--radius);border:1px solid var(--border)}.docs-content[data-astro-cid-mw7aashj] pre{background:var(--card);border:1px solid var(--border);border-radius:var(--radius);padding:1rem 1.25rem;overflow-x:auto;margin-bottom:1.5rem;line-height:1.6}.docs-content[data-astro-cid-mw7aashj] pre code{background:none;border:none;padding:0;font-size:.8125rem}.docs-content[data-astro-cid-mw7aashj] table{width:100%;border-collapse:collapse;margin-bottom:1.5rem;font-size:.875rem}.docs-content[data-astro-cid-mw7aashj] th,.docs-content[data-astro-cid-mw7aashj] td{text-align:left;padding:.5rem .75rem;border:1px solid var(--border)}.docs-content[data-astro-cid-mw7aashj] th{background:var(--card);font-weight:600;font-size:.8125rem;text-transform:uppercase;letter-spacing:.04em;color:var(--muted-fg)}.docs-content[data-astro-cid-mw7aashj] td{background:var(--bg)}.docs-content[data-astro-cid-mw7aashj] .note{background:var(--card);border-left:3px solid var(--cyan);padding:.875rem 1.25rem;border-radius:var(--radius);margin-bottom:1.5rem;font-size:.875rem}.docs-content[data-astro-cid-mw7aashj] .warning{background:var(--card);border-left:3px solid hsl(40 80% 50%);padding:.875rem 1.25rem;border-radius:var(--radius);margin-bottom:1.5rem;font-size:.875rem}.docs-content[data-astro-cid-mw7aashj] .coming-soon-note{display:inline-block;background:var(--muted);border:1px solid var(--border);color:var(--muted-fg);font-size:.8125rem;padding:.5rem 1rem;border-radius:var(--radius);margin-bottom:1.5rem;font-family:JetBrains Mono,monospace}.docs-content[data-astro-cid-mw7aashj] .quick-links{display:grid;grid-template-columns:repeat(auto-fill,minmax(14rem,1fr));gap:1rem;margin-bottom:2rem}.docs-content[data-astro-cid-mw7aashj] .quick-link{display:block;background:var(--card);border:1px solid var(--border);border-radius:var(--radius);padding:1.25rem;text-decoration:none;transition:border-color .15s,transform .15s}.docs-content[data-astro-cid-mw7aashj] .quick-link:hover{border-color:var(--green);transform:translateY(-2px)}.docs-content[data-astro-cid-mw7aashj] .quick-link h3{border:none;padding:0;margin:0 0 .35rem;font-size:.9375rem;color:var(--fg)}.docs-content[data-astro-cid-mw7aashj] .quick-link p{font-size:.8125rem;color:var(--muted-fg);margin:0;line-height:1.5}.docs-content[data-astro-cid-mw7aashj] .feature-grid{display:grid;grid-template-columns:repeat(auto-fill,minmax(18rem,1fr));gap:1rem;margin-bottom:2rem}.docs-content[data-astro-cid-mw7aashj] .feature-card{background:var(--card);border:1px solid var(--border);border-radius:var(--radius);padding:1rem 1.25rem}.docs-content[data-astro-cid-mw7aashj] .feature-card h4{font-size:.875rem;font-weight:600;margin-bottom:.35rem;color:var(--green)}.docs-content[data-astro-cid-mw7aashj] .feature-card p{font-size:.8125rem;color:var(--muted-fg);margin:0;line-height:1.5}.docs-content[data-astro-cid-mw7aashj] .step{display:flex;gap:1rem;margin-bottom:1.5rem;align-items:flex-start}.docs-content[data-astro-cid-mw7aashj] .step-num{font-family:JetBrains Mono,monospace;font-size:.75rem;font-weight:700;color:var(--green);background:var(--card);border:1px solid var(--border);border-radius:var(--radius);min-width:2rem;height:2rem;display:flex;align-items:center;justify-content:center;flex-shrink:0;margin-top:.1rem}.docs-content[data-astro-cid-mw7aashj] .step-body h4{font-size:.9375rem;font-weight:600;margin-bottom:.25rem}.docs-content[data-astro-cid-mw7aashj] .step-body p{font-size:.875rem;color:var(--muted-fg);margin:0}.docs-content[data-astro-cid-mw7aashj] .early-access{background:var(--card);border:1px solid var(--border);border-radius:var(--radius);padding:1rem 1.25rem;margin-top:2.5rem;font-size:.8125rem;color:var(--muted-fg);font-family:JetBrains Mono,monospace}.docs-content[data-astro-cid-mw7aashj] .early-access strong,.docs-content[data-astro-cid-mw7aashj] .green{color:var(--green)}@media(max-width:768px){.sidebar-toggle[data-astro-cid-mw7aashj]{display:block}.docs-sidebar[data-astro-cid-mw7aashj]{position:fixed;top:0;left:0;height:100vh;width:18rem;transform:translate(-100%);transition:transform .2s ease;box-shadow:none;padding-top:3.25rem;z-index:150}.docs-sidebar[data-astro-cid-mw7aashj].open{transform:translate(0);box-shadow:4px 0 24px #00000080}.sidebar-header[data-astro-cid-mw7aashj]{flex-wrap:wrap;gap:.5rem}.docs-main[data-astro-cid-mw7aashj]{padding:1rem 1.25rem 3rem}.breadcrumbs[data-astro-cid-mw7aashj]{font-size:.65rem;overflow-x:auto;white-space:nowrap}}@media(min-width:769px)and (max-width:1024px){.docs-sidebar[data-astro-cid-mw7aashj]{width:14rem;min-width:14rem}.docs-main[data-astro-cid-mw7aashj]{padding:2.5rem 2rem 4rem}}
